Network management and service laptop Ethernet (RJ-45) ports
The SP Ethernet (RJ-45) ports are LAN ports not WAN ports. LAN ports contain safety 
extra-low voltage (SELV) circuits, and WAN ports contain telephone-network voltage (TNV) 
circuits. Some LAN and WAN ports both use RJ-45 connectors. Use caution when 
connecting cables. To avoid electric shock, do not connect TNV circuits to SELV circuits.
The Block and File (Unified) VNX5500 platform SP CPU comes with two integrated 
dual-port Ethernet ports (labeled with a network management symbol and a wrench 
symbol, respectively). These ports provide an interface for connecting to the public LAN 
and a service laptop computer, respectively. The ports are 8-pin MDI RJ-45 type ports for 
either IEEE 802.3 10BASE-T (10 Mb/s), IEEE 802.3u 100BASE-TX (100 Mb/s), or 
1000BASE-T (1000 Mb/s) Ethernet connections.
Figure 23 shows an example of the SP SP network management and service laptop 
Ethernet (RJ-45) ports.
Figure 23  Network management and service laptop Ethernet (RJ-45) ports
The ports shown in Figure 23 are LAN ports. A symbol depicting a telephone handset with 
a line through it indicates that you should not connect WAN type RJ-45 telephone 
connectors to these ports.
